Visual Movement

This work is by Raphael. The name of the piece is Virgin of the Rose.  This work shows us the use of visual movement.  The arrows above show the continuous movement that leads your eye around the work.  The bending of the knee and the foot are both leading you to the second child.  This child's arm leads your eye toward the mother in an upward motion.
